Is it scientific not to eat after noon? Why?

Not eating after noon is a practice that originated from Buddhism, and is mainly viewed from the perspective of practitioners. For some friends who do not eat after noon, this practice is actually unscientific, because it will cause great harm to their stomach health.

Not eating after noon is very harmful to the stomach

It is understood that the "not eating after noon" weight loss method means only eating breakfast and lunch every day, and not eating anything else except water after 2 pm. In this way, three meals a day are reduced to two meals a day, and the goal of weight loss can be achieved by controlling dinner intake.

Experts point out that if you keep your original lifestyle habits unchanged and simply remove dinner from your menu, there is only one possible result: your health will get worse and worse. "Of course, you may lose weight, but at the same time you will become listless, your physical strength will decline, your resistance will be low, and your complexion will become dull."

Experts pointed out that “not eating after noon” is more from the perspective of spiritual practice. As a way of health preservation, it should vary from person to person and should not be blindly copied. Three meals a day are in accordance with the laws of the human body and should not be disrupted at will.

If you do not eat after lunch, your body will be in a fasting state for nearly 13 hours. After the food in the stomach is digested, the digestive juice secreted by the stomach will corrode the stomach wall. If this continues for a long time, the spleen and stomach will be severely damaged, which can easily lead to gastric ulcers and damage the gastrointestinal function. Therefore, “not eating after noon” is not a scientific way to lose weight, and it may even have a negative impact on maintaining your figure.
